Sedimemts of Smoke

Sedimemts of Smoke

1 min
5




Blowing puffs
Stressing bluffs
Locking cuffs
Counting rebuffs


We’re droplets dissolved in chemicals
Chasing currents like lost minerals
Filling prescriptions like vitamins
Trapped in the maze, lab rats in experiments
Ivory stolen like tusks from elephants
History buried, laid down as sediments
Marching in silence, bleeding regiments
Candles burn down flicker for sentiments

And still
we wait.
The chair remains empty,
the bread grows stale,
the door does not open,
the knock never comes.
A man ties his shoes,
unties them,
ties them again.
No journey follows.


The soldier neatly folds his uniform,
though there is no war to fight anymore.
The priest practices his sermon,
though nobody goes to church.


We talk,
words dropping like ash,
sentences piling walls over silence.
Time comes full circle
the flame consumes the wick,
the wick consumes the flame.
Nothing's over,
nothing starts,
and in between
we live,
we wait,
we smoke.
